The Clerk of Court, Circuit Court Division, works with five Circuit Court Judges and one Master-In- Equity. ... When a Circuit Court judge is presiding over a civil trial, it is referred to as the Court of Common Pleas. When a Circuit Court judge is presiding over a criminal trial, it is referred to as the Court of General Sessions ...

The Delaware County Court of Common Pleas is comprised of the following four divisions: general, domestic relations, juvenile, and probate. The general division has original jurisdiction over all felony cases and over all civil cases in which the amount in dispute exceeds $15,000.Clerk of Courts - Clerk of Courts.
